    Heard that there are a lot of defects in the unit.. Like door closed too tight and very hard to open again after you closed it. Water get choked at balcony.. Flooring issues.. Keeping my fingers crossed..

    I will be getting my keys next week (finally).. Called up FR early this week and indicate to them that I would like to collect my keys asap. The next day, my solicitor called me and told me that they have received the letter from Wing Tai's solicitors. I will need to pay 6 months of maintenance fund and in the mean time, my solicitor will contact the bank to disburse the remaining 25% of payment to the developer. Only after Wing Tai received the payment, then I will be able to collect the keys.

    It has been a long wait...

    Hi, how do you conduct the inspection for defects? Any pointers to share, and what do you all look out for?

  18. #1458
    Join Date
    Oct 2012
    Posts
    256

    Default

    [QUOTE=fondbaby;493992]Hi, how do you conduct the inspection for defects? Any pointers to share, and what do you all look out .. Pls check all ur window frame, glass and the silicon..than toilet bowl and basin including all the toilet accessories got leakage a not. Pls make sure toilet, kitchen and washing machine drainage got choke a not. All the flooring. All the cabinet hinges in working condition and the wardrobe cloth hanger bar led lighting working a not. Test all the aircon room by room .. Any chip at ur solid surface top in ur kitchen. Telcom at main entrance working. All the verneer door got staint or scratches. If u did not check and after the renovation all this become ur contractor fault..
